How did British imperialism affect India's government today?

British imperialism affected India's post-imperial government in a variety of significant ways, and many of those influences remain today. As just one example, British control of India was relinquished in such manner as to maintain generally positive relations between the two nations. This positive relation, though strained at times, has been central in the continued presence of India as one of the many 'Commonwealth' nations connected economically (and otherwise) to the United Kingdom to this day.

What are the influences of India in Filipino clothing?

Indian influences in Filipino clothing can be seen in the use of vibrant colors, intricate embroidery, and flowing fabrics like cotton and silk. Traditional Filipino garments such as the Barong Tagalog for men and the Maria Clara dress for women exhibit similarities to Indian garments like the kurta and sari, indicating a cultural connection between the two countries in terms of clothing styles. Additionally, Indian motifs and designs have been incorporated into some Filipino textiles and accessories, showcasing the influence of Indian aesthetics on Filipino fashion.
